In an alternate England in which Cromwell's revolution succeeded, Michael Laurel attends a 19th-century party to witness the demonstration of the first time machine. But Michael comes to realize that the entire future of the world might be at stake--and the past as well--if the machine malfunctions. How can he, a mere artist, possibly make a difference to the ultimate fate of the universe? A grand adventure in the style of A. E. van Vogt and Thomas Love Peacock.
